+#### Github Releases
+
+This example demonstrates how upstream URLs, prefixes, and file paths are applied when working with GitHub Releases.
+
+**Upstream configuration:**
+- **Upstream URL**: `https://api.github.com/repos///releases`
+- **Upstream Prefix**: `github_releases`
+
+**How paths are resolved:**
+
+The upstream URL includes the base path (`/releases/`), so file paths are relative to that location.
+To download `https://github.com/aquasecurity/trivy/releases/download/v0.69.3/trivy_0.69.3_Linux-ARM64.tar.gz`, request the path `v0.69.3/trivy_0.69.3_Linux-ARM64.tar.gz` from Cloudsmith:
+
+| Component | Value |
+| :-------- | :---- |
+| Upstream URL | `https://api.github.com/repos/aquasecurity/trivy/releases` |
+| File path on upstream | `v0.69.3/trivy_0.69.3_Linux-ARM64.tar.gz` |
+| Full upstream URL | `https://api.github.com/repos/aquasecurity/trivy/releases/v0.69.3/trivy_0.69.3_Linux-ARM64.tar.gz` |
+| Upstream prefix | `github_releases` |
+| Cloudsmith URL | `https://generic.cloudsmith.io/OWNER/REPOSITORY/github_releases/v0.69.3/trivy_0.69.3_Linux-ARM64.tar.gz` |
+
+**Download command:**
+
+```shell
+curl -sLf -O 'https://generic.cloudsmith.io/OWNER/REPOSITORY/github_releases/v0.69.3/trivy_0.69.3_Linux-ARM64.tar.gz'
+```

### Upstream Priority
Upstream priority behaves differently for Generic repositories due to the nature of upstream prefixes. All upstreams within a prefix are given a priority of 1. Changing the priority setting does not impact package blending, as each upstream is uniquely namespaced within its own prefix.
